[spoiler=Dynamic Fusion - Errata]

___________________
 
Quick-Play Spell Card
 
Lore: If you control no monsters: Fusion Summon 1 DARK "Destiny" Fusion Monster from your Extra Deck, by shuffling its listed Fusion Materials that are banished and/or in your Graveyard into the Deck. You can only activate 1 "Dynamic Fusion" per turn.
